Predicted Premier League table based on odds: Where Arsenal, Spurs and Chelsea will finish

The Premier League season is seven weeks old and already the race for the title, top four and relegation is as tight as ever.

Liverpool are the runaway leaders after only seven matches, after making a 100% start to their league campaign.

That has bridged a five-pointed gap between the Reds and champions Manchester City who are playing catch-up in a bid to retain their crown for a second season in a row.

In the race for the top four, Leicester City sit third in the table boosting their hopes of breaking into the top six.

Manchester United, Chelsea and Tottenham have all made a poor start to their top-four bids which has seen the Foxes shorten in the bookmakers' betting for a Champions League spot.

At the other end of the table, Watford are the surprising team that sit rock-bottom of the table, with Newcastle United, Aston Villa, Norwich City and Brighton also amongst the early-season strugglers.

With the next International break approaching after matchday eight in the Premier League, the bookmakers have refreshed their odds for the season.

Here's a full breakdown of a predicted Premier League table, courtesy of odds from The Pools.

Predicted Premier League table:

1: Manchester City (4/5 for the title)

2: Liverpool (11/10 for the title)

3: Tottenham Hotspur (6/10 for top-four finish)

4: Arsenal (21/20 for top-four finish)

5: Chelsea (5/4 for top-four finish)

6: Manchester United (12/5 for top-four finish)

7: Leicester City (10/3 for top-four finish)

8: West Ham United (9/2 for top-six finish)

9: Everton (7/1 for top-six finish)

10: Wolves (15/2 for top-six finish)

11: Bournemouth (15/2 to be relegated)

12: Crystal Palace (11/2 to be relegated)

13: Southampton (9/2 to be relegated)

14: Burnley (15/4 to be relegated)

15: Brighton (11/5 to be relegated)

16: Sheffield United (8/5 to be relegated)

17: Watford (6/4 to be relegated)

18: Norwich City (11/8 to be relegated)

19: Aston Villa (11/8 to be relegated)

20: Newcastle United (4/5 to be relegated)
